Product Description
Human BBOX1 full-length ORF ( AAH11034, 1 a.a. - 387 a.a.) recombinant protein with GST-tag at N-terminal.

This gene encodes gamma butyrobetaine hydroxylase which catalyzes the formation of L-carnitine from gamma-butyrobetaine, the last step in the L-carnitine biosynthetic pathway. Carnitine is essential for the transport of activated fatty acids across the mitochondrial membrane during mitochondrial beta-oxidation. [provided by RefSeq
